FAQ

Sodium lactate (CAS: 312-85-6) is regulated under the Globally Harmonized System of Classification and Labelling of Chemicals (GHS) as a skin irritant. In the European Union, it is covered by REACH regulations and may require a safety data sheet (SDS). In the USA, the Environmental Protection Agency (EPA) and the Food and Drug Administration (FDA) oversee its use in products and food additives, respectively. Compliance with local and international standards is necessary for its handling and sale.
Sodium lactate (CAS: 312-85-6) can be replaced with other buffering agents like potassium lactate or sodium acetate, depending on the specific application. For physiological buffers, sodium lactate is often preferred due to its similarity to the human body's pH. Other alternatives include citrates and phosphates, which are used in different contexts such as food preservation or pharmaceuticals.
The market for sodium lactate (CAS: 312-85-6) is growing in the cosmetics and food industries due to its use as a buffering agent and humectant. Research is focusing on its bioavailability and potential health benefits, with studies exploring its role in improving skin hydration and as a natural preservative. Additionally, its use in sports beverages is expanding as a safer alternative to some traditional electrolyte solutions.
Waste containing sodium lactate (CAS: 312-85-6) should be collected in a sealed container and disposed of according to local waste management regulations. For large quantities or hazardous waste, it is recommended to use a professional waste disposal service. Proper environmental protection measures should be taken to prevent contamination of soil and water. In some cases, the waste can be neutralized before disposal to minimize environmental impact.
